WILSON, Woodrow (1856 - 1924) Twenty-eighth President of the United States who passed sweeping reform laws, gave women the right to vote, and led the United States through World War I setting the ground work for the League of Nations. Autograph Notes, 1p. quarto, pencil, in the hand of Woodrow Wilson, pertaining to a legal case involing Stewart Hughe’s. Over 45 words in his hand. VG.
